Chinese tycoon Chen Hongtian’s seized luxury Hong Kong flat sells for US$53 million, 39% below market price

A 5,154 sq ft flat in Opus Hong Kong, seized from Chen Hongtian earlier this year, has sold for US$53 million to Kwai Sze Hoi, chairman of Hong Kong-listed Ocean Line Port Development, sources say.
